Thomas Ingenlath is set to rejoin Volvo Cars, assuming the role of chief design officer beginning February 1. This strategic appointment brings a familiar face back to the Sweden-based automotive group.
Ingenlath's tenure at Volvo Cars is extensive, previously serving as senior vice president for design. More recently, he led the electric vehicle manufacturer Polestar, also controlled by Geely Holding, before departing in 2024. His return is anticipated to invigorate the company's design initiatives.
His arrival fills the vacancy left by Jeremy Offer in July 2025, with Nick Groenenthal having acted as interim chief design officer. Ingenlath's deep understanding of Volvo's design language is expected to shape the brand's future aesthetic direction.
